About the area

Galveston

This holiday home is located in East End, a neighbourhood in Galveston, and is near theme parks and by the sea. The area's natural beauty can be seen at East Beach and Moody Gardens, while Galveston Island Historic Pleasure Pier and Galveston Schlitterbahn Waterpark are popular area attractions. Haunted Mayfield Manor and Texas Seaport Museum are also worth visiting. Make sure you get close to the area's animals with activities such as game walks and birdwatching.
